UPS Awards a National Challenge Grant
to the Bay Area Rescue Mission

UPS employees are top givers in the nation to the United Way for the seventh year in a row! And recently, a local team of UPS executives led by Roddrick Lee, Director of Community Affairs for UPS, went to bat for the Bay Area Rescue Mission , helping to draft a winning proposal submitted to the National UPS Foundation, that resulted in  $76,350 to purchase a mobile kitchen and van for “Food Rescue.”

At an awards ceremony at the UPS North Bay Building on Friday, January 19, 2007, Tom Dalton, VP of the UPS East Bay District said that UPS was “proud to partner with the Bay Area Rescue Mission in helping to meet the needs of our community. UPS employees see not only the good side of town, but also pick up and deliver items to some that are not-so-good. And UPS is committed to making a positive impact.”

The grant will be used for the Mission's Mobile Outreach Program which visits the homeless in local parks and areas where the less fortunate congregate. Staff and volunteers then offer food, blankets and even a ride back to the Mission to help these impoverished individuals. The grant will also purchase a mobile kitchen in order to bring food and hope to needy neighborhoods.

Said Mission President/CEO, John Anderson to the UPS Employees, “We are honored that our proposal was accepted, as it was chosen as only one of 10 national awards. UPS is a remarkable company, and UPS employees are compassionate people who want to offer hope and real help to the hungry, homeless and hurting. This grant represents an outpouring of that compassion. It’s exciting to think about the increased volunteer opportunities this affords us in partnering with UPS employees and others, as we take the message of hope for a brighter tomorrow to the men, women and children struggling to survive on the streets of our greater Bay Area. We thank God for UPS!”
